    The Thai on Chavesse park and eastZeast curry house opposite the arena are good, but big spaces designed for groups. In L1, Salt House Tapas and Lunya are good tapas.

    If you just want burger and beer, it looks like Baltic Fleet don’t serve food now? So Ship and Mitre but longer walk.

    The places around James / Castle / Water Street are usually good. San Carlo for upmarket Italian, Olive / Fonseca more reasonable, Meet and another bbq grill, good Japanese (Etsu), and Mowgli street food.
